What You'll Do:

  • Provide customer service to our clients by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ities within a healthcare environment.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, helping to support the security-related needs of the healthcare location.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ols around the facility and its perimeter, helping to deter unwanted activity and promote a secure environment for staff, patients, and visitors.
  • Observe and report any irregularities, such as property damage, suspicious activity, or unauthorized persons on the premises.
  • Communicate clearly with Allied Universal management and on-site staff regarding security-related matters and incidents.
  • Maintain a visible presence throughout the shift to help to deter potential issues and provide reassurance to those within the location.
  • Follow post orders and specific instructions relevant to the healthcare setting, adapting to changing conditions as needed.
